How It Works
Comprehensive consultation
The dental implant process begins with a comprehensive consultation, during which we assess your dental health and determine if you need any preparatory treatments, such as bone grafts. Our implant dentists will evaluate your jaw bone, gum health, and medical conditions before recommending the best course of action.
Customised Treatment Plan
After the initial consultation, your dentist will develop a customized treatment plan, outlining the dental implant procedure, healing time, and recovery expectations. Whether you’re getting a single implant or full arch restoration, we’ll guide you through the entire process with care and precision.
Preparatory Procedures
For some patients, additional preparatory treatments like bone grafting may be necessary to ensure a strong foundation for the implants. These procedures help create an optimal environment for the implants, ensuring their long-term success.
Implant Placement
Using advanced 3D imaging and computer-guided surgery, we place the dental implants with precision. This ensures the most accurate placement, leading to a stable and secure foundation for your new teeth. The procedure is performed under local anesthesia to ensure your comfort throughout. This dental implant placement ensures a strong foundation for replacement teeth, offering a permanent solution for tooth loss.
Healing & Integration
After surgery, your implants will integrate with your jaw bone in a process called osseointegration, allowing for a secure fit. During this time, your bone tissue will heal and bond with the titanium posts, ensuring a stable base for your replacement teeth.
Final Restoration
Once the healing process is complete, we will attach your prosthetic teeth, completing the dental implant procedure. With full arch implants or implant-supported bridges, your new teeth will offer a natural appearance and restored functionality, allowing you to smile and eat with confidence.

Are Dental Implants Removable?
Once dental implants are placed, they become permanently secured and can only be removed by a trained dentist for routine care and cleaning. Regular removal of the bridge is essential to inspect and maintain the connection of the abutment screws between the implants and the attached teeth.

How long does the entire process take?
The timeline for the entire dental implant process can vary widely among individuals. Typically, the process begins with an initial consultation and planning, which may take a few weeks. The implant placement surgery usually lasts 1 to 2 hours per arch, with recovery taking several weeks to a few months. Following this, the osseointegration phase, where the implants fuse with the jawbone, generally takes 3 to 6 months, depending on bone density and healing. Individual timelines can vary based on personal healing rates, the complexity of the case, and specific treatment needs.
What costs are involved?
The costs involved in dental implants can vary widely based on several factors. Typically, expenses include the initial consultation and diagnostics, such as exams, X-rays, and possibly 3D imaging to evaluate suitability. The implant placement procedure itself has its own cost, along with the abutments, which connect the implant to the final restoration. The final crowns or bridges, which are customised and attached to the implants, also contribute to the overall expense. Additional costs may include follow-up visits for adjustments or repairs, bone grafting if needed to ensure adequate bone density, and sedation or anesthesia during the procedure. Any extra procedures, such as sinus lifts, will further impact the total cost. Overall, the final expense can vary significantly based on the number of implants, type of restorations, and individual treatment needs, so it’s best to consult with your dental provider for a detailed estimate tailored to your specific case.
Do you do sleep dentistry?
Yes, we offer sleep dentistry, also known as sedation dentistry, to help patients feel relaxed and comfortable during their dental procedures. This is especially helpful for those who experience dental anxiety, have a low pain threshold, or are undergoing lengthy treatments. Depending on your needs, we offer different levels of sedation, including oral sedation and IV sedation, administered by trained professionals.
